- Title
- Aid for the Waldensian community.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: AID FOR THE WALDENSIAN COMMUNITY. Welfare workers from the Church of Scotland with a group of women of an Italian Waldensian community. The Italian Waldensians are the oldest Protestant group in the world. They are now engaged in reconstructing their religious life. During the war, many of their communities were destroyed by the Nazi-Fascist forces. Credit Must Read: RELIGIOUS NEWS SERVICE PHOTO (90-A)

- Title
- Historic American churches.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#22 HISTORIC AMERICAN CHURCHES MONTEREY, Calif. -- San Carlos Borromeo, above, is known as the Father of the Missions and holds the greatest historical interest of all the missions founded by Padre Junipero Serra, the Apostle of California. It is here that Padre Junipero is buried. The walls of this old church are five feet thick and curve inward gradually to meet the ceiling. The parabolic arch thus formed makes San Carlos probably the only building of its kind. (One of a Series) Credit Must Read: RELIGIOUS NEWS SERVICE PHOTO (AdD-d-7-JOG-R)

- Title
- Gold rush windows decorate chapel at Whitehorse, Yukon Territory.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#416 GOLD RUSH WINDOWS DECORATE CHAPEL AT WHITEHORSE, YUKON TERRITORY Whitehorse, Y.T…Chaplain Lightner A. Swan at right, whose last pastorate before entering the Army was the Lutheran Church at Missouri Valley, Ohio [sic. Iowa], shakes hands with some of the members of the congregation after services in the Pacific hut that serves as a chapel here. From left to right: Pfc. Anita McLemore of Inglewood, Calif.; Sgt. Paul Liebezeit of Chicago, Ill.; Pfc. Nancy Andrews of Goldsboro, N.C. Chaplain Swan hails from Kansas City, Mo. The chapel windows were ordered by the congregation of a little church at Lake Bennett in 1899, but the town was abandoned in 1900 when the White Pass & Yukon Railroad was opened making it unnecessary to use Lake Bennett as a waterway to Dawson City. More than forty years later, the windows were found in a Whitehorse barn, and put to use in this chapel when the airbase was opened. Credit Line Must Read: RELIGIOUS NEWS SERVICE PHOTO

- Title
- The airbase chapel at Whitehorse.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#427 THE AIRBASE CHAPEL AT WHITEHORSE This metal Pacific hut with belfry affixed, stands in the shadow of the hangars at Whitehorse, Yukon Territory. It is the half-way point between Edmonton and Fairbanks on the “skyway to Asia.” The chapel windows have a historic past. Ordered by the congregation of the Little Church at Lake Bennett in 1899, it was more than 40 years later that they were found in a barn and put to use when the airbase was built. - Title
- An electrically welded Church building; the only one of its kind.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#501 AN ELECTRICALLY WELDED CHURCH BUILDING; THE ONLY ONE OF ITS KIND Cleveland, Ohio…Here is a church constructed of steel, and erected and joined together entirely by electric welding. In its construction, six half-circles of steel plate were used. These had been shaped in the form of the church roof and fabricated by electric welding. The total cost of the church which was built by the R.G. LeTourneau, Inc. of Peoria, Ill. was $2,000. This included designing, fabrication and field erection. - Title
- Leader of German Protestantism.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#502 LEADER OF GERMAN PROTESTANTISM Here is the latest photograph of Bishop Theophilus Wurm of Wurttenberg [sic. Wurttemberg], leader of German Protestantism. Bishop Wurm was recently named head of the Provisional Council of the new “Evangelical Church of Germany” which replaces the old “German Evangelical Church.” Bishop Wurm was an outstanding opponent of the Nazis. - Title
- Canadian Sunday school caravan mission.
- Description
- Text transcribed from caption: #530 CANADIAN SUNDAY SCHOOL CARAVAN MISSION Winnipeg, Canada...This is one of a fleet of 24 separate vans of the Sunday School caravan of the Church of England in Canada, which has just started its 25th year of activity in the Western provinces and northern Ontario. Miss Eva Hasell (at left) who organized the movement in 1920 is still in charge. With her is Miss E.F. Sayle, her companion for twenty years. Credit Line Should Read: RELIGIOUS NEWS SERVICE PHOTO (p)
